-
- 如何在CSS中设置上下内边距_padding-top padding-bottom控制垂直间距
- 通过padding-top和padding-bottom可控制元素垂直内边距,单独设置或使用padding简写;常用px、em、rem、%等单位,注意box-sizing影响及行内元素布局限制,合理调整以优化页面视觉层次。
- css教程 . web前端 229 2025-11-29 21:08:02
-
- Linux如何防止系统被植入恶意脚本_Linux脚本安全检测
- 答案:防止Linux系统被植入恶意脚本需建立纵深防御机制。1.通过noexec挂载选项和限制可执行权限控制脚本运行;2.使用AIDE等工具监控关键文件变更;3.配置auditd审计execve调用并分析日志;4.定期用ClamAV、Lynis等工具检测恶意特征。核心是最小权限与持续监控,多层防护降低风险。
- linux运维 . 运维 109 2025-11-29 21:07:34
-
- Linux如何实现数据库远程访问_LinuxMySQL权限配置
- 答案是配置MySQL用户权限、修改绑定地址为0.0.0.0、开放防火墙3306端口。具体需创建允许远程连接的用户,编辑mysqld.cnf配置文件,重启服务并设置ufw防火墙规则,最后通过mysql-hIP-u用户-p连接,生产环境应限制IP以确保安全。
- linux运维 . 运维 734 2025-11-29 21:07:20
-
- 即梦AI怎么融合两种风格 即梦AI多风格混合提示词写法【指南】
- 通过并列关键词、权重分配和过渡词实现风格融合:先输入主体,用“with...and”连接两种风格,如“一位穿着红色斗篷的少女withcyberpunkstyleandwatercolorpaintingaesthetic”;若需主次分明,可用“(风格:权重)”调节,如“(impressionistbrushwork:0.6)andoilpaintingtexture”;再通过“mergedaestheticof”或“blendedwith”等短语构建自然融合,确保视觉统一。
- 人工智能 . 科技周边 569 2025-11-29 21:07:02
-
- JavaScript类继承_super关键字解析
- 在JavaScript中,子类通过extends实现继承,super用于调用父类构造函数或方法;在子类构造函数中必须先调用super()才能使用this,因为实例初始化依赖父类构造逻辑。
- js教程 . web前端 261 2025-11-29 21:07:02
-
- php如何处理异步curl请求_phpcurl_multi_init并发请求与结果合并
- 使用curl_multi_init可并发执行多个cURL请求,提升效率。步骤包括:初始化单个cURL句柄并设置参数,创建多句柄,添加单个句柄至多句柄,执行并发请求并轮询状态,获取结果,关闭资源。示例中同时请求两个API,合并JSON数据。关键点:curl_multi_exec需循环调用,配合curl_multi_select避免CPU空转;用curl_multi_getcontent获取响应;及时释放资源防泄漏;可捕获错误信息;建议封装函数或类以支持动态配置;高阶场景可用Swoole或React
- php教程 . 后端开发 398 2025-11-29 21:06:22
-
- CSS初级项目中如何实现图片遮罩效果_mask与opacity结合
- 使用mask与opacity结合实现图片遮罩效果,先通过伪元素创建遮罩层,再用linear-gradient定义渐变蒙版,配合opacity调整整体透明度,使文字在复杂背景上更清晰,提升视觉层次与可读性。
- css教程 . web前端 527 2025-11-29 21:06:07
-
- css中flex-wrap属性是什么
- flex-wrap用于控制Flexbox子元素是否换行,可选值为nowrap(不换行)、wrap(允许换行)和wrap-reverse(反向换行),常与flex-direction配合实现响应式布局。
- css教程 . web前端 504 2025-11-29 21:06:01
-
- Java JUnit中对象断言的策略与实践
- 本文深入探讨了在JavaJUnit单元测试中,当assertEquals方法对看似相同的对象返回失败时,如何正确进行对象断言。文章详细介绍了三种主要策略:重写对象的equals()和hashCode()方法以实现值相等、逐字段进行断言以进行精确控制,以及利用AssertJ库的递归比较功能进行深度对象比较。旨在帮助开发者编写健壮且准确的单元测试。
- java教程 . Java 421 2025-11-29 21:05:01
-
- CSS如何在HTML中引入多个主题文件_使用<link>动态切换不同主题
- 使用link标签引入多个CSS文件并设置disabled属性控制初始状态,通过JavaScript动态切换主题;2.利用localStorage保存用户偏好,实现刷新后仍保留主题选择,提升用户体验。
- css教程 . web前端 163 2025-11-29 21:05:02
-
- CSS响应式网页如何实现底部固定导航栏_fixed结合media queries调整
- 使用position:fixed和mediaqueries可实现响应式底部导航,适配多设备;通过z-index提升层级,结合env(safe-area-inset-bottom)适配安全区,大屏时用@media转为侧边栏,避免输入框引发的定位问题,提升用户体验。
- css教程 . web前端 130 2025-11-29 21:05:02
-
- CSS动画如何实现按钮放大并改变颜色_transform scale color @keyframes控制
- 按钮悬停时放大变色可通过CSS实现:定义@keyframes动画,使transform从scale(1)到scale(1.3),background-color由#007bff渐变至#004494,配合ease-in-out缓动和forwards保持状态;将动画绑定至:hover伪类,设置animation属性触发。使用transform确保GPU加速,颜色采用同格式HEX值保证平滑过渡,提升性能与视觉效果。
- css教程 . web前端 853 2025-11-29 21:04:30
-
- CSS引入方式对性能的影响分析_加载顺序与文件大小优化
- 内联关键CSS提升首屏速度,外部引用利于缓存复用,避免@import和行内样式滥用,通过压缩、去重、分块优化体积,结合异步加载实现高性能渲染。
- css教程 . web前端 818 2025-11-29 21:04:02
-
- Linux如何优化容器镜像构建流程_Linux镜像构建加速
- 合理利用缓存、精简镜像层、启用BuildKit和远程缓存可显著提升Linux下容器镜像构建速度。将不变的依赖安装前置,频繁变更的文件拷贝后移,避免缓存失效;合并RUN命令减少层数,使用Alpine等轻量基础镜像,并清理临时文件;通过多阶段构建只保留必要内容;启用DOCKER_BUILDKIT=1以支持并行构建与持久化缓存,结合--mount=type=cache加速npm/pip安装;在CI中使用--cache-to和--cache-from将缓存推送到远程registry,实现跨节点复用,提升
- linux运维 . 运维 699 2025-11-29 21:04:02
-
- css中有哪些命名规范
- BEM命名规范通过块、元素、修饰符结构提升代码可维护性,如.card__button--primary;SMACSS将样式分为基础、布局、模块等类,推荐l-、is-前缀;OOCSS倡导结构与皮肤分离,实现样式复用;推荐使用kebab-case命名,避免视觉描述,保持团队一致,BEM与kebab-case为最常用组合。
- css教程 . web前端 416 2025-11-29 21:03:39
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

